On 14 March 2014 18:37, Khem Raj <raj.k...@gmail.com> wrote: > On Fri, Mar 14, 2014 at 11:34 AM, Paul Barker <p...@paulbarker.me.uk> wrote: >> I'm stuck using Dylan for a project as I need a 3.2 series kernel. >> Building on my current development machine I ran into two failures: >> >> eglibc-initial, do_configure: Make 4.0 isn't recognised >> >> This can be fixed by backporting >> a678243d6e4add90c1e9459da42de34d3724db5d (already in Dora). >> >> linux-yocto_3.2: do_patch: Unsupported version of git (1.9.0) >> >> I fixed this by removing git-native from ASSUME_PROVIDED in >> meta/conf/bitbake.conf so that git-native-1.8.1.4 was built and used. >> That isn't something we should commit in Dylan but may be useful for >> others to know the solution if they run into the same problem. > > I think if you also lock your build machine OS along with yocto > release, it is less painful.
It is definitely less painful. I'm lacking the spare hardware though and I want to avoid building inside a VM if I can as I'll be limited on how much RAM I can allocate to it and I think the performance will take a hit.
